On 01/05/2022 18:12, Dmitry Baryshkov wrote:
> The commit 0f40ba48de3b ("drm/msm/dsi: Pass DSC params to drm_panel")
> added a pointer to the DSC data to the struct drm_panel. However DSC
> support is not limited to the DSI panels. MIPI DSI bridges can also
> consume DSC command streams. Thus add struct drm_dsc_config pointer to
> the struct mipi_dsi_device.
>
> Signed-off-by: Dmitry Baryshkov <dmitry.baryshkov@linaro.org>
Gracious ping for the review from the drm core
> ---
> include/drm/drm_mipi_dsi.h | 2 ++
> 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+)
>
> diff --git a/include/drm/drm_mipi_dsi.h b/include/drm/drm_mipi_dsi.h
> index 147e51b6d241..8b1c9be9b2a7 100644
> --- a/include/drm/drm_mipi_dsi.h
> +++ b/include/drm/drm_mipi_dsi.h
> @@ -177,6 +177,7 @@ struct mipi_dsi_device_info {
> * @lp_rate: maximum lane frequency for low power mode in hertz, this should
> * be set to the real limits of the hardware, zero is only accepted for
> * legacy drivers
> + * @dsc: panel/bridge DSC pps payload to be sent
> */
> struct mipi_dsi_device {
> struct mipi_dsi_host *host;
> @@ -189,6 +190,7 @@ struct mipi_dsi_device {
> unsigned long mode_flags;
> unsigned long hs_rate;
> unsigned long lp_rate;
> + struct drm_dsc_config *dsc;
> };
>
> #define MIPI_DSI_MODULE_PREFIX "mipi-dsi:"
